Hugh Parmer
Full Name: Hugh Quay ParmerDate of birth: August 3, 1939
Date of death: May 27, 2020
Terms of Service
| Chamber | District | Dates of Service | Legislatures | Party | City/County | Note | Counties in District |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| S | 12 | Jan 13, 1987 - Jan 8, 1991 | 71st (1) 70th | Democrat | Fort Worth / Tarrant | Senate President Pro Tempore (71st) | Tarrant |
| S | 12 | Jan 11, 1983 - Jan 13, 1987 | 69th 68th (2) | Democrat | Fort Worth / Tarrant | Tarrant | |
| H | 60-3 | Jan 8, 1963 - Jan 12, 1965 | 58th (3) | Democrat | Fort Worth / Tarrant | Tarrant |
Terms of service footnotes
(1) 71st Legislature - Senate President Pro Tempore, 3rd C.S., elected 2/27/1990. Senate Journal. ↩
(2) 68th Legislature - Drawing for Terms of Office, 3/17/1983, p. 495. Drew 4-year term (also see message from President, p. 467). Senate Journal. ↩
(3) Sworn 11/23/1962. Oaths of Office. ↩
